      Opaque garnet with blackish tones. Inviting, multi-dimensional aromas of cinnamon, black pepper, glove leather and chestnut puree. Intense flavors of blackberry, mint and marzipan. A dense, concentrated wine, with substantial extract and full tannic thrust. At once juicy and plush, with lovely spice components emerging on the long finish.

          Producer Information

          Siro Pacenti is an acclaimed estate in Tuscany, known for its Brunello di Montalcino wines. It is credited with being one of Montalcino’s top estates, with praise for the wines consistently recieved from both customers and critics. The estate vineyards total 22 hectares (54 acres), located around Pelagrilli, just north of Montalcino. Here, soils are made up of both clay and sand with the vineyards cooled by continental breezes thanks to the Montalcino Hill. Wine produced from this vineyard tend to have complex aromatics and softer tannins, while wines made at a warmer 5 ha (12 acre) site at Piancornello, are more full-bodied with a more robust tannic structure. Siro Pacenti’s portfolio is headed by the Riserva PS, which is sourced from a single 1.5 ha (3.7 acre) plot in Pelagrilli and aged for 24 months in new French oak. Pacenti also makes two other Brunello wines called Vecchie Vigne and Pelagrilli. A Rosso di Montalcino sourced from younger vines makes for the estate’s entry-level offering.
